The relative merits of cord blood as a cell source for autologous T regulatory cell therapy in type 1 diabetes.
Hormone and metabolic research = Hormon- und Stoffwechselforschung = Hormones et metabolisme - 1 Jan 2015
Theil A, Wilhelm C, Guhr E, Reinhardt J, Bonifacio E
Abstract excerpt
Cord blood has been used as a cell source for therapeutic purposes in children with type 1 diabetes and other disorders. Here, we explore the benefits of cord blood as an autologous source of T regulatory cells for immune cell therapy in patients. CD4(+)CD25(+) T regulatory cells were isolated from cord blood and adult peripheral blood of healthy donors and compared during and after expansion in a 14-day protocol...
